Whole life insurance policies can provide tax benefits, as the death benefit is typically tax-free and the cash value grows tax-deferred. However, tax implications may vary depending on your individual circumstances and policy type.

        Whole life insurance is a type of permanent life insurance that provides a guaranteed death benefit and a cash value component. The policyholder pays premiums for the life of the policy, which are invested to generate a cash value. This cash value can be borrowed against or used to pay premiums. Whole life insurance also typically includes a guaranteed minimum interest rate, ensuring that the cash value grows over time.
